Leeds Dock Photography Walk
A walk to explore some of the many photographic opportunities in an area of Leeds where there have been huge changes in recent years, but where heritage sits side by side with modern development. We will be exploring the riverfront of Leeds City Centre and Leeds Dock and making stops to photograph some heritage sites and buildings of interest.
Our photography stops include:
The Calls
Leeds Dock
The River Aire waterfront
The Leeds – Liverpool canal
and many more interesting viewpoints…
Please bring your own camera. A smartphone camera is perfectly fine.
